    Abstract: A motor control circuit includes a pulse width modulation (PWM) signal generating circuit, a driving circuit and a waveform-shaping circuit connected between the PWM signal generating circuit and the driving circuit. The PWM signal generating circuit generates a square wave with a sequence of alternating on-time and off-time. The waveform-shaping circuit adjusts the rise-time and the fall-time of the square wave to be both within a range of 5% to 15% of the square wave period, and the driving circuit outputs a driving signal to a fan motor according to the adjusted square wave.

    Abstract: A heat dissipation device comprises a fan motor, a drive circuit, and a reset current reduction circuit. When the fan motor is locked, an input terminal of the reset current reduction circuit receives an alarm signal, and an output terminal thereof outputs a voltage signal, which is larger than a reference voltage generated as the fan motor is at a low rotation rate, so as to decrease a reset current of the fan motor.

    Abstract: A fan control device receives a reference revolution signal to control the rotation speed of a fan. The fan control device includes a reference signal generating module, a revolution modifying module and a fan driving module. The reference signal generating module generates a first reference signal and a second reference signal. The revolution modifying module receives the first reference signal and the second reference signal, and generates a target revolution signal according to the reference revolution signal and the first and second reference signals. The fan driving module receives the target revolution signal and generates a driving signal to drive the fan according to the target revolution signal.

    Abstract: A control method of a fan rotation speed, which controls the operation of a fan set including fans connected in series, is disclosed. The control method includes the steps of acquiring a control factor; judging whether the control factor is less than a first threshold value; executing a first control procedure when the control factor is less than the first threshold value; judging whether the control factor is greater than a second threshold value when the control factor is greater than the first threshold; executing a second control procedure when the control factor is greater than the second threshold value; and executing a third control procedure when the control factor is less than the second threshold value.

    Abstract: A fan system includes a driving device, a speed detecting device and a logic device. The driving device generates a speed detecting signal and a predetermined alarm signal. The speed detecting device, which is electrically connected with the driving device, receives the speed detecting signal, and generates a low speed signal when the speed detecting signal is lower than a reference signal. The logic device is respectively electrically connected with the driving device and the speed detecting device, and generates an alarm signal when the logic device receives the predetermined alarm signal or the low speed signal.

    Abstract: A fan speed control circuit includes a pulse width modulation (PWM) signal generating circuit, a driving circuit and a phase compensation unit. The PWM signal generating circuit generates a PWM control signal with a sequence of alternating on-time and off-time, and the driving circuit outputs a driving signal according to the PWM control signal to a fan motor. The phase compensation unit is connected to the fan motor for delaying or advancing the PWM control signal by a phase angle to synchronize the acting period of the back electromotive force formed by the magnetic flux variation with the off-time of the PWM control signal.
